Sevilla visited the de Vallecas Stadium against Rayo Vallecano in the 23rd week of La Liga 2023/2024, Tuesday, February 6, 2024, early morning WIB.

Sevilla successfully brought home three points after winning 2-1. Los Nervionenses' two goals contributed to Youssef En-Nesyri's brace in the 19th and 45th minutes. While the host's single goal was scored by Isil Palazon in the 29th minute.

The party actually went as it should. Vallecano dominated with 68 percent possession, releasing 22 shots, and five of them on target. Sevilla, who acted as a guest, appeared more effective.

However, the spotlight does not refer to the course of the match, but rather the sexual harassment experienced by Sevilla player, Lucas Ocampos.

The incident began when Ocampos were about to throw it inside. When he was about to throw, a host supporter from the stands threw his finger, rather stabbed him in the Argentine's butt.

The surrounding audience responded jokingly. The annoyed ocampos turned their bodies towards the stands and looked at the fans as angry.

Because of the incident, Ocampos asked La Liga to investigate and take further action against the case.

Meanwhile, in terms of Sevilla, the club issued its official statement that they condemned the actions of the host Rayo Vallecano and had complained directly to La Liga.

"About the obscene and completely inappropriate actions experienced by Lucas Ocampos at the Estadio de Vallecas.

"We want to show our disgust over the incident that occurred this Monday (local time) during our match against Rayo Vallecano."

"Our player, Lucas Ocampos, has been subjected to obscene acts and is completely inappropriate for the hosts."

"We hope that the appropriate steps outlined in the regulations will be taken to prevent such behavior from happening again on the football field."

"We have conveyed this directly to La Liga. This attitude and behavior should not be left in competition if you want to be the best league in the world."

"We fully send our support to Lucas Ocampos, who demonstrates extraordinary calm and professionalism despite unacceptable behavior from fans who harass him," read Sevilla's official statement on the club's website.

Apart from that, Sevilla's victory over Vallecano contributed importantly to improving his position in the standings. Currently Los Nervionenses are ranked 15th with 20 points.
